Book 695 Physico-chemistry and technology of amorphous and microcrystalline alloys: lab. Suvorov E . In. , Aronina A. C. , Goncharova V. A. and others is a unique and valuable work that will become an indispensable assistant for students, graduate students and specialists in the field of materials science and physical chemistry . This publication not only enriches theoretical knowledge, but also offers the practical skills needed to work with modern materials. The book examines key aspects of the physico-chemical properties of amorphous and microcrystalline alloys, which makes it relevant for those interested in the latest technologies in the field of metallurgy and materials science. The authors explain in detail how different methods of synthesis and processing affect the structure and properties of alloys, which opens up new horizons for their application in various industries, from electronics to medicine.
